Factfulness: Ten Reasons We're Wrong About the World--and Why Things Are Better Than You Think by Hans Rosling: Conversation Starters


Biases and distorted perspectives cause people to create divisions and antipathies between groups. They also distort the way we perceive information from the media. We don’t know that there are many things we are ignorant of. Our seemingly intelligent guesses are based on unconscious biases.  It is because humans are naturally born to crave for drama and are easily deluded into making non-factual decisions. Hans Rosling shows us how to be factful and make intelligent decisions that will make us optimistic about the world’s future.

Rosling is renowned for his highly popular TED talks which have been viewed 35 million times.
